我在SSD上有一个大约90MB的SQLite数据库,主要包含消息附件,包括BLOB列内容,用于存储二进制附件数据。现在我发现下面的查询SELECTmessage_idFROMattachmentsWHERElength(content)ISNULL;比原来快500倍(0.5毫秒对250毫秒)SELECTmessage_idFROMattachmentsWHEREcontentISNULL;这两个查询是等价的吗?附加信息除了自动索引外,不涉及任何索引。这不是缓存。可以从任意数量的SQLite进程以任意顺序无限次地重现结果。 最佳答案
我在SSD上有一个大约90MB的SQLite数据库,主要包含消息附件,包括BLOB列内容,用于存储二进制附件数据。现在我发现下面的查询SELECTmessage_idFROMattachmentsWHERElength(content)ISNULL;比原来快500倍(0.5毫秒对250毫秒)SELECTmessage_idFROMattachmentsWHEREcontentISNULL;这两个查询是等价的吗?附加信息除了自动索引外,不涉及任何索引。这不是缓存。可以从任意数量的SQLite进程以任意顺序无限次地重现结果。 最佳答案
关闭。这个问题需要detailsorclarity.它目前不接受答案。想改进这个问题吗?通过editingthispost添加细节并澄清问题.关闭2年前。Improvethisquestion我注意到我可以在具有UNIQUE约束的列中使用NULL值:UNIQUE(col)在某些情况下这会产生任何问题吗?
关闭。这个问题需要detailsorclarity.它目前不接受答案。想改进这个问题吗?通过editingthispost添加细节并澄清问题.关闭2年前。Improvethisquestion我注意到我可以在具有UNIQUE约束的列中使用NULL值:UNIQUE(col)在某些情况下这会产生任何问题吗?
我的一个项目突然无法在Xcode中编译。它只是在“复制swiftdocs”处停滞不前,永远不会超过它。Xcode是完全响应式的,这里的最后一行表示它成功地xopiedx86_64.swiftdoc。我所有的旧项目都编译得很好。尝试清除派生数据和所有Xcode缓存。而且我还在项目上做了一个干净的构建文件夹。甚至删除Xcode,重新从AppStore下载7.0.1,还是一样的问题。这到底是怎么回事? 最佳答案 不确定这是解决方案还是解释,但这发生在我正在处理的一个Xcode项目/工作区上,然后传播到其他人。我重新启动了OSX,问题似乎自
我的一个项目突然无法在Xcode中编译。它只是在“复制swiftdocs”处停滞不前,永远不会超过它。Xcode是完全响应式的,这里的最后一行表示它成功地xopiedx86_64.swiftdoc。我所有的旧项目都编译得很好。尝试清除派生数据和所有Xcode缓存。而且我还在项目上做了一个干净的构建文件夹。甚至删除Xcode,重新从AppStore下载7.0.1,还是一样的问题。这到底是怎么回事? 最佳答案 不确定这是解决方案还是解释,但这发生在我正在处理的一个Xcode项目/工作区上,然后传播到其他人。我重新启动了OSX,问题似乎自
有echarts中,图例是用来指示不同系列的标记颜色和名字小组件,见图所示。 默认图标都是水平放置的:要让图例放在右侧并竖直,需要作如下配置: legend:{ show:true, type:'plain', left:'right', top:'middle', width:130, },type代表类型,有plain与scroll两个,这里我们使用plain,这也是默认的类型;left代表图例在水平放置的位置,有left、center、righttop代表图例在垂直方向的位置,有top、middle、bottomwidth是最主要的,当设置的宽度比较小时,才会迫使图例换行,从
以下代码在项目里,项目地址:https://gitee.com/urasaki/RxJava2AndRetrofit21、修改页面的layout。2、初始化EditText,并设置输入数字总长度小于等于11位(可自定义),整数5位(可自定义),小数5位(可自定义)。privateToolbartoolbar;privateFrameLayoutlayoutBack;privateImageViewimvBack;privateTextViewtevTitle;privateTextViewtevShowInput;privateTextViewtevStartInput;toolbar=(To
以下代码在项目里,项目地址:https://gitee.com/urasaki/RxJava2AndRetrofit21、修改页面的layout。2、初始化EditText,并设置输入数字总长度小于等于11位(可自定义),整数5位(可自定义),小数5位(可自定义)。privateToolbartoolbar;privateFrameLayoutlayoutBack;privateImageViewimvBack;privateTextViewtevTitle;privateTextViewtevShowInput;privateTextViewtevStartInput;toolbar=(To
前言 我们这一节使用轻量化的javascript库leaflet来实现在html中加载天地图,实现类似高德地图、百度地图的效果。 效果图如下: 话不多说,进入主题!!一、注册开发者权限 我们需要在天地图平台注册一个账号,然后申请成为开发者,我这里申请的是个人开发者,申请流程我就不做演示了。 天地图平台:https://www.tianditu.gov.cn/ 进入开发者界面: 进入控制台,点击创建新应用: 填写对应的信息,点击提交,创建完成: 创建完成之后,我们会有一个Key名称,这个就相当于我们的秘钥,要保管好。二、加载天地图1、下载leaflet leaflet下载地址